Chapter 19: A Quiet Bloom

A long time later, I stood in a vibrant community garden, the sun warm on my face. Where the skeletal remains of my failed catering business once stood, now burst with life: rows of kale, heirloom tomatoes, and fragrant herbs. It was a place of growth, a testament to resilience, much like myself.

My son, Mateo, now a bright-eyed toddler with a mischievous grin, laughed as he chased a monarch butterfly through a patch of sunflowers. His birthmark, once a symbol of accusation and deceit, was now simply a part of him, an insignificant detail in the face of his boundless joy.

“Mom!”

Sofia, my eldest daughter, joined me, her hair catching the light. She handed me a small, perfectly formed chamomile flower, its delicate petals a pale yellow. It was a simple gesture, yet it spoke volumes of our slowly mending relationship, of the trust we had rebuilt.

“It’s beautiful here,” she said, her gaze sweeping over the thriving garden. “Hard to imagine what used to be here.”

I smiled, a genuine, unburdened smile. “It’s a testament to what can grow from the ground up, with a little care.”

I watched Mateo, strong and full of life, a testament to my fight, to the harrowing journey we had endured. He was unaware of the battles waged over his very existence, living fully in the present, a future unmarred by the shadows of Eleanor’s past.

The peace I now carried was profound, a quiet hum within me. It was a peace earned not by getting what I had initially wanted—the perfect, stable family—but by accepting what I truly needed: honesty, self-worth, and the unwavering love of my children. The scars of the past remained, but they no longer dictated my path.

I sat on a weathered wooden bench, feeling the rough grain beneath my hand, observing the steady rhythm of growth around me. The sun was warm, the air sweet with the scent of earth and blossoms.

Mateo stumbled, caught himself, then giggled as he resumed his chase. He was free, and so was I.

Sometimes, walking away from the ruins of what you fought for is the only way to build a real foundation for yourself and the ones who truly matter.
